The stunning Patio Horizon Panoramic Outdoor Fireplace by Jetmaster Fireplaces is the perfect focal point for any outdoor patio area. The fireplace is nice and easy to install with no flue necessary; this gives you flexibility in where you integrate the fireplace. It looks stunning with a natural stone surround, as shone below, but is equally at home with a brick exterior and other materials. The fireplace comes with porcelain liners as standard, which create a reflection of flames on three sides of the unit. Regarding safety, the fireplace includes an optional child safety screen, giving families peace of mind, and the fireplace runs on LPG and natural gas to provide fuel flexibility.
The Deluxe Fireplace by Flare Outdoor Fires is a multifunctional outdoor fireplace that's equally adept at heating an outdoor space and cooking food upon. The firebox is placed directly over a single woodbox to provide an easily accessible storage space without removing heating capabilities. The fireplace comes as a natural pre-cast product but is also available in other finishes such as plaster, schist and stone to create your desired look. Optional accessories include pizza ovens, chimney extensions and smokers, giving you plenty of opportunity to turn the Deluxe Fireplace into the ultimate outdoor entertainment and dining addition.
The RB73 Bijuga outdoor fireplace is a robust CorTen steel outdoor stove with a striking design. The high-quality steel finish boasts a unique patina, which gives the stove a rustic, weathered appearance. The well-integrated wheels mean the fireplace is portable, so you can move it around an outdoor space depending on where you want it placed. Safety has also been meticulously considered; the Bijuga is equipped with a secure door containing sparks and embers and a tall chimney to funnel away smoke. Like the Deluxe Fireplace, the Bijuga's dual-function as an outdoor fireplace and grill is a significant draw and can be a great addition to an outdoor entertainment area.
The regal Senator Fireplace by Flare Outdoor Fires is a smart addition to any outdoor dining or kitchen area. Its grandiose concrete design helps it blend well with outdoor feature walls and spaces where natural tones rule. Underneath the fire, you'll find three generous storage spaces- with plenty of room for firewood, and the wide dimensions of the open fire accommodate large logs to give you the dual benefits of a prolonged burn time, strong heat output and the grand visual impact of a natural wood fire. The fireplace can also be used as a pizza oven, comes with a 5 way cooking platform, and comes with a lifetime warranty for added peace of mind.

The Kodo Outdoor Fireplace by Paloform offers a truly unique design. The linear, gas-powered fire is framed in a surround of weathered seamless steel that showcases a clean, minimalistic appearance. The fireplace can be lit via electronic or match-lit ignition and offers heat emission of 60,000 BTU/h that warms the surrounding area and dances light across the solid surfaces of the fireplace. The fireplace is available in various colours, including corten steel, black, bronze, white, graphite and dark graphite powder coats, and a range of river rock and crushed glass toppings so you can style it to your liking.
The beautifully designed and finished Morso Kamino Outdoor Fireplace by Castworks is a cosy addition to an outdoor entertaining space or patio area. Its contemporary powder-coated cast iron coat protects the fireplace from rusting, while its open fire front offers a warming heat to help stave off those cooler evenings. Optional extras include a polyester cover to protect the fireplace from rain when not in use; add a Tuscan grill that you can use to transform the Morso Kamino into a stylish outdoor BBQ.

A slightly different outdoor fireplace option to consider is the Ecosmart Daiquiri Freestanding Ethanol Firetable. This exquisite unit offers the perfect centrepiece for outdoor and indoor lounge spaces. The flames are protected by sleek glass on four sides, with the flames themselves powered by clean-burning e-NRG bioethanol and provide over eight hours of warmth, along with a mesmerising flame. If you want your outdoor fireplace to be dual-purpose, then you're in luck; the unit comes with an optional glass cover plate that you can place over the centre for easy conversion to a coffee table.
The Planika Galio Corten Automatic by Haus Collective offers a real gas flame powered by natural or LPG gas. The fireplace/table's frame is constructed from corten steel, a hardy material, boasting a natural finish that neatly fits stylistically with other outdoor materials. The gas fire features an electric automatic ignition for ease of use, and the height of the flames is regulated for enhanced safety. The fireplace is easy to install and, despite its size, can be moved around to different desired locations.
